Step 1
Start by warning 1/4 cup of butter in a large skillet over medium heat. After the butter has melted, add the onions and cook until light golden brown and soft, about 40 minutes.
Step 2
Then add the broth, white wine vinegar, bay leaf, and remaining butter and stir to combine. Bring to a boil then reduce to a simmer and allow to cook for at least 15 minutes.
Step 3
Set the broiler to high and divide the broth into four small bowls. Place a piece of French bread in each bowl and cover each with 1/4 cup parmesan then cook under the broiler for 3-5 minutes, until the cheese is bubble and slightly browned.
Step 4
Serve and enjoy!
